本文全面解析了如何从零开始搭建安全的HTTPS网站。首先介绍了HTTPS的基本概念和作用,然后详细讲解了SSL/TLS证书的获取、配置和部署,最后分享了如何优化HTTPS性能和安全性。通过本文,读者可以掌握搭建安全HTTPS网站的全过程。
随着互联网的快速发展, *** 安全问题日益突出,HTTPS(Hypertext Transfer Protocol Secure)作为一种安全的 *** 传输协议,已经成为现代网站建设的标配,本文将从零开始,全面解析如何搭建一个安全的HTTPS网站。

HTTPS简介
HTTPS是HTTP协议的安全版本,通过SSL/TLS协议对数据进行加密传输,确保用户在浏览网站时数据的安全,相比HTTP,HTTPS具有以下特点:
1、数据加密:HTTPS使用SSL/TLS协议对数据进行加密,防止数据在传输过程中被窃取或篡改。
2、数据完整性:HTTPS确保数据在传输过程中未被篡改,保障用户获取到的信息是完整的。
3、用户身份验证:HTTPS可以验证网站的真实性,防止用户访问到假冒网站。
搭建HTTPS网站的前提条件
在搭建HTTPS网站之前,需要满足以下条件:
1、购买域名:一个独特的域名是搭建网站的基础,便于用户访问。
2、购买SSL证书:SSL证书用于验证网站的真实性,并加密传输数据。
3、服务器配置:服务器需要支持HTTPS协议,并配置相应的SSL证书。
搭建HTTPS网站的具体步骤
1、购买域名
在域名注册商处购买一个合适的域名,选择域名时,应考虑以下因素:
(1)易于记忆:域名应简洁、易记,便于用户输入。
(2)关键词优化:域名中包含关键词,有利于搜索引擎优化(SEO)。
(3)国际域名或国内域名:根据目标用户群体选择合适的域名类型。
2、购买SSL证书
SSL证书用于验证网站的真实性,并加密传输数据,购买SSL证书时,应注意以下事项:
(1)选择证书颁发机构(CA):知名CA机构颁发的证书更受信任。
(2)证书类型:根据需求选择合适的证书类型,如单域名、多域名、wildcard等。
(3)证书有效期:选择合适的证书有效期,避免证书过期导致网站无法访问。
3、配置服务器
(1)安装SSL模块:根据服务器操作系统和软件,安装相应的SSL模块,如Apache的mod_ssl、Nginx的ssl模块等。
(2)配置SSL证书:将购买到的SSL证书文件上传至服务器,并配置SSL证书路径。
(3)设置HTTPS端口:默认情况下,HTTPS协议使用443端口,若服务器配置了其他端口,需进行修改。
4、验证网站
在配置完成后,使用浏览器访问网站,检查是否已启用HTTPS,若网站已启用HTTPS,浏览器地址栏会显示一个绿色的锁形图标,表示网站安全。
优化HTTPS网站
1、缓存策略:合理设置缓存策略,提高网站访问速度。
2、压缩资源:对网站资源进行压缩,减少数据传输量。
3、使用CDN:利用CDN加速网站内容分发,提高网站访问速度。
搭建HTTPS网站是确保 *** 安全的重要措施,通过本文的解析,相信您已经掌握了搭建HTTPS网站的基本 *** ,在实际操作过程中,还需根据具体需求进行调整和优化,祝您成功搭建一个安全、高效的HTTPS网站!